/*jQuery.fn.selectionText = function() {
  if (this.selection) {
    return this.selection.createRange().text;
  }
  else if (this.selectionStart != 'undefined') {
    return this.value.substring(this.selectionStart, this.selectionEnd);
  }
}

jQuery.fn.setSelectionText = function(txt) {
  if (this.selection) {
    this.selection.createRange().text = txt;
  }
  else {
    this.value = txt;
  }
  this.focus();
}*/

$(document).ready(function() {
    // подсветка строк в таблицах (для IE6; для нормаьных браузеров дублировано через CSS)
    $("tr").hover(
        function () {$(this).addClass("tabletr-act");},
        function () {$(this).removeClass("tabletr-act");}
    );
	$(".roll-down .form").hide();
        $(".roll-down .link").click(function(){
		var block = $(this).parent()
		$(block).find(".form").slideToggle()
		return false;
	});
    //$('#bold').click(function(e) {
        //var range = $('#message').getSelection();
        //alert($('#message').selection);//.replaceSelection('<b>' + '</b>', true);
        //e.preventDefault();

        /*var t = $('message');
        var str = '';
        if (t.selection) {
            str = t.selection.createRange().text;
        } else if (t.selectionStart != 'undefined') {
            str = t.value.substring(t.selectionStart, t.selectionEnd);
        }

        alert(str);*/

        //$('#message').setSelectionText('<b>' + $('message').selectionText() + '</b>');
      //  document.execCommand('bold', null, '');
    //});
});

